Output 84d4cd2cde0896c1468bc529ae81edccdd556914e01b8f666dde2bb853549bb6:50

value
583809
script pubkey
OP_0 OP_PUSHBYTES_20 36f029c94a5e00e52ab061a38d473a055e7147da
address
bc1qxmcznj22tcqw224svx3c63e6q408z3766cy5qg
transaction
84d4cd2cde0896c1468bc529ae81edccdd556914e01b8f666dde2bb853549bb6
spent
true